The first and most critical step is reaching out. This could mean confiding in a trusted family doctor, contacting a local mental health center, or calling a national helpline that can connect you to Kansas-specific resources. These professionals can provide initial assessments and guide you toward the appropriate level of care, whether that's outpatient counseling, intensive outpatient programs (IOP), or residential treatment. While Sawyer itself is a small, tight-knit community, it is part of a broader network of care in central Kansas. Many individuals find comprehensive treatment by looking toward larger nearby hubs like Hutchinson, Salina, or even Wichita, which are within a reasonable driving distance. These centers offer structured programs that address not just the physical aspects of addiction but the underlying psychological, emotional, and social factors as well. When considering a rehab near you, it's important to look for programs that offer evidence-based therapies,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) and medication-assisted treatment (MAT), tailored to your specific needs. Recovery is not a one-size-fits-all process. A quality program will also involve family support and aftercare planning, which are crucial for maintaining long-term sobriety after the initial treatment phase. For day-to-day support right here in Sawyer, consider exploring local recovery meetings. Groups like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) or Narcotics Anonymous (NA) often hold meetings in neighboring towns, providing a vital community of peers who understand the struggle firsthand.
